    I-Day: Entertain yourself the English way

    MUMBAI: English is entertaining on I-Day. It’s that time of the year when the patriot in you is in high spirits. Indians will celebrate its 70th Independence Day on 15 August. Twenty-one gun shots are fired after the Prime Minister hoists the Indian tricolour in honour of the solemn occasion.

    After covering the Prime Minister’s address to the nation, flag-hoisting ceremonies, parades and cultural events, patriotic songs in Hindi and regional languages are played on news and radio channels. Hindi movie channels air patriotic or Indian classic films throughout the day.

    If you are done with patriotic movies and songs on the Indian media, do not fret. As the Red Fort prepares to usher in another year of liberty for the world’s largest democracy, Indiantelevision.com has compiled the programming schedule of a few English entertainment channels.

    Read on:

    Colors Infinity

    The channel will play back-to-back episodes of Orange Is The New Black starting from 6 am. The stories of cell-mates ride alongside Piper’s as they try to figure out their life in prison and attain freedom from their own inner inhibitions.

    Comedy Central

    Feel the freedom and get inspired by Mindy on Comedy Central. The channel will play continuous episodes of The Mindy Project for its viewers. Mindy is successful, independent and sassy. Everyone feels a sense of self-awareness and power each time she states, “I don’t need marriage. I don’t need anyone to take care of all my needs and desires. I can take care of them myself now.”
    The show will begin at 1pm

    FX and FX HD

    To pay tribute to one of the stalwart sitcom series, the channel has a special day planned on the Independence Day. FX will air a day-long marathon of season 3 of that 70s show starring Topher Grace, Mila Kunis, Ashton Kutcher, Danny Masterson, Laura Prepon and Wilmer Valderrama from 10 am to 7pm.

    Set in the mid-late 1970s, the show follows the daily lives of six teenagers. The head of the group is Eric Forman played by Topher Grace who lives under the authority of parents Red and Kitty. Living next door is his girlfriend Donna Pinciotti enacted by Laura Prepon and her parents Bob and Midge. The rest of the gang includes Fez played by Wilmer Valderrama, Jackie Burkhart enacted by Mila Kunis, her boyfriend Michael Kelso played by Ashton Kutcher and Dany Masterson playing the role of Steven Hyde.

    The gang usually spends its time in Eric’s basement, thinking of their lives, parents, and futures, but they manage to get into funny adventures and mishaps along the way through their teenage lives. The season 3 begins with Hyde getting out of the jail, but Red is now on a strict warpath. Despite a few missteps, Eric and Donna’s relationship makes strides as they begin to imagine their futures together. Eric also makes progress at work — as does Donna — but Donna also discovers some painful truths about her dad. Jackie sets her sights on a resisting Hyde, while Kelso makes a concerted effort to win her back. Fez finally gets a girlfriend, Caroline, who turns out to be crazy. Eric and Kelso decide to take their relationships with Donna and Jackie to the next level, but with unforeseeable results.

    Movies Now

    The channel will showcase the best of Hollywood in a special Fight to Freedom property showcasing movies that inspire the feeling of freedom and the struggle one has to go through to claim it. The movie marathon will air from 1 pm to 9 pm.

    The movies scheduled for the day include inspiring tales of freedom struggle, with titles like: Man of Steel, Pacific Rim, 300: Rise of an Empire, and Edge of Tomorrow.

    Man of Steel, the movie narrates the story of an inconspicuous super-human, who is forced to fight his own race to save planet Earth. The movie Pacific Rim, is an intense war drama between humans and monsters and the responsibility has fallen upon a former pilot and a trainee, who are desperately trying to save the world from the apocalypse. The next movie on the binge is 300: Rise of an Empire. It’s a tale of courage, where an admiral of Athens leads the pack of just 300 brave men who stand up against the vast Persian army that is marching to conquer Greece.

    ‘Edge of Tomorrow’ is another exciting alien story and a fight of one soldier to win a war against aliens, despite set-backs of starting all over again, every time he dies.

    MTV

    The channel will kickstart their #IamFlawsome campaign through a very crucial episode that will be played out on Girls on Top. An upcoming sequence will see the character of Gia Sen standing up for a bar dancer who is looked down upon because of her profession. Seeing injustice taking place in front of her, Gia will stand up for the girl and remind them of the fact that, just because someone belongs to a certain background, it does not mean they are not talented.

    Speaking about the same, Barkha Singh who plays the character of Gia Sen, shared, “We live in the progressive era but sadly people’s thoughts and mentality is still regressive. Everyone has flaws and having them is no shame! What really matters is how you channelize these flaws and use them to help you be a better person. MTV’s #IamFlawsome campaign is a very bold and commendable step towards encouraging people to celebrate who they are and the fact there is no fun in changing one for the sake of the society.”

    Star World and Star World HD

    Star World and Star World HD will give viewers a reason to laugh out loud this Independence Day. The channel will play back-to-back episodes of season 12 of Two and a Half Men from 10 am onwards. The show features Ashton Kutcher as a billionaire internet entrepreneur, Walden Schmidt and Jon Cryer as the helpless Alan Harper in lead roles.

    The American television sitcom follows the tumultuous lives of Walden and Alan as they navigate situations involving dating, sex, divorce, career choices, love and friendship among others. From chasing love interests to getting married to each other as a sign of true friendship and companionship to adopting a child, Alan and Walden do it all and more, often with hilarious consequences!

    Vh1

    Vh1 will celebrate noteworthy music with Vh1 Trending in India, a list of songs that has moved millions in the country. Find out what’s trending in India and revel in 69 years of the country’s glorious sovereignty from 12 pm and 6 pm.

    Empire Season 2 comes to an end this Sunday, May 22 on FX and FX HD

    MUMBAI: Empire, the show that made its viewers go through a maelstrom of emotions is now approaching its end with its Season 2 finale this Sunday, May 22nd at 10 PM on FX. The show stars Academy Award nominated actor Terrence Howard as protagonist Lucious Lyon, as he weathers a life of drug dealer to rise through the ranks to become a hip-hop mogul, only to see his life crash and burn as he is diagnosed with ALS.

    Empire Season 2 depicts the rat race to the summit that Lucious’ family comprising of his three sons – Jamal, Andre and Hakeem, his wife Cookie and himself, undergo as heseeks to pass the mantle to one of his sons. The second season starts with the #FreeLuscious concert organized by his ex-wife to end Lucious’s incarceration. The season picks up pace as the entire family is embroiled in controversies and machinations as their quest to be the top dog, heats up. Cookie Lyon, Luscious’s ex-wife, despite their murky past, stands firm with her flawed husband and his tribulations. The depiction of Cookie has won Taraji Penda Henson quite a few laurels with the audience and pundits alike. She also won the Golden Globe award for her performance. This season also showcases the identity of Luscious and lets us know the enigmatic ex-drug dealer a much better.

    As Empire Season 2 comes to fruition, Rhonda seeks to confront Annika, believing her to the one who pushed her down the stairs. Rhonda also comes to blows with Annika, with the latter pleading innocence. We still in remain in the dark regarding the culprit. We also witness the moment that had the viewer’s gasp in disbelief as Jamal gets shot. The Lyon family has a lot on their plate with Jamal getting shot and a wedding on the cards. The finale episode shall seek to answer the various questions in the minds of the viewers.

    Will Cookie accept Lucious’ proposal? Is the wedding going to happen with Jamal’s life hanging in balance?  Will Jamal live?

    The Season 2 of Empire is heating up like never before, as various threads are interweaving together to reveal the full picture. The finale episode, tantalizingly titled, Past Is Prologue promises to take the viewers on a roller coaster ride!

    FX and FX HD to premiere ‘Luther’

    MUMBAI: FX, India’s edgy entertainment channel is the one stop destination for all the edge of the seat content on television! Taking its edginess a step further the channel is all set to premiere one of the most spirited and action-packed psychological crime dramas on English television today, Luther. The show that has won numerous accolades will be showcased starting 12 April every Monday to Friday at 11 pm on FX and FX HD.

    Luther stars a stellar cast, two of whom are renowned for their reputation as award-winning actors in Tinsel Town such as the magnanimous Idris Elba and the unparalleled Ruth Wilson. The show follows the life of its titular character John Luther played by Idris Elba who is an obsessive, possessed, and sometimes even violent Detective chief inspector working for the Serious Crime Unit. He is always on the job and his work comes first. However, his dedication to his job is not just a blessing but also a curse as he constantly struggles to prevent himself from being consumed by the darkness of the crimes with which he deals.

    Speaking about his character, Idris Elba said, “John Luther just won’t sleep. He just can’t keep still. As long as there’s someone out there trying to get away with murder he’s going to try and chase them. He’s like a cat with a red dot. He just can’t stop that feeling of wanting to right some wrongs.”

    The actor who has won numerous accolades for his performance as DUI John Luther including the prestigious Golden Globe is joined on-screen by powerful actor Ruth Wilson who plays the role of an exceptionally brilliant psychopath and murderer Alice Morgan who murders her own parents. Given the circumstances, she soon becomes a close friend of Luther’s and one of the few people he trusts, sometimes acting as his accomplice.

    Join in on the adventures of the near-genius murder detective Luther and his abettor Alice as they solve some of the most cunning criminal cases in the history of crime and bring viewers to the edge of their seats.

    FX premieres the final season 6 of hit TV series ‘Community’!

    MUMBAI: The ultimate dose of summery fun and comedy is here and unstoppable as the final season of the hit American comedy TV series ‘Community’ makes its way to Indian television. The show that won immense critical acclaim and love from its fans and audience returns with its sixth season and promises to share a lot more laughs than before.

    With some more meticulously sharp writing and enthused story ideas, Community Season 6 will premiere this 7 April at 8:30 PM on FX and FX HD and will continue to air every day from Monday to Friday at the same time.

    Starring a choicest group of actors – Joel McHale (of Spider-man 2 and The X-Files: Event Series fame),Alison Brie (of Mad Men fame), Ken Jeong (of The Hangover Series fame), Jim Rash (of The Descendants fame), Gillian Jacobs (of Made in Cleveland fame) and Danny Pudi, Community revolves around a lawyer (played by Joel McHale), whose law degree has been revoked and is compelled to join the Greendale Community College. Soon, students of diverse temperaments join his study group which leads to quirky and memorable encounters. Each season follows the lives they lead and the struggles they face as they continue to study at the community college together.

    Unlike most other comedies, Community is one of the most self-referential shows in TV history and truly tickles the funny bone with its source material focused around the concept of college life.

    FX and FX HD to air back-to-back episodes of season I & II of ‘The Affair’

    MUMBAI: FX is all geared up to premiere the season one and two of the famous love drama The Affair. The channel will air back to back episodes of the show throughout March till 19 April 2016 at 9 pm.

    The show’s season 1 explores the emotional and psychological effects of an affair that destroys two marriages, and the crime that brings these individuals back together. The extra-marital affair takes place between Noah Solloway and Alison Lockhartwhen they meet in the resort town of Montauk in Long Island. Noah, a New York City schoolteacher and Williams College alum who is struggling to write a second book is happily married with four children, but he resents his dependence on his wealthy father-in-law. Alison, on the other hand, is a young waitress trying to piece her life and marriage back together in the wake of her child’s sudden death. The story of the affair is depicted from Noah’s and Alison’s perspectives respectively, complete with memory bias.

    The second season goes a step further as the narrative is expanded to include the perspectives of their respective original spouses, Helen and Cole too as they all move forward with the dissolution of their marriages and deal with the ramifications. The provocative drama is told separately from four different perspectives thus revealing four distinct truths.

    While Alison is a young woman attempting to move on from tragedy and build a lasting relationship while contending with the judgment of others and her own self-doubt, her lover Noah is a burgeoning writer trying to balance the temptations of success, the family he left behind, and the woman he loves. Noah’s former wife Helen on the other hand is attempting to piece her life together while navigating the divorce proceedings, care for her children, and her parents’ noxious influence while Cole struggles to overcome his past heartbreak and start a promising new life.

    The show has won the prestigious Golden Globe award in the best television series – drama category and comprises of a stellar star cast. The star cast includes Dominic West as Noah Solloway, Ruth Wilson as Alison Lockhart, Maura Tierney as Helen Solloway and Joshua Jackson as Cole Lockhart.
